DUFF & PHELPS INVESTMENT MANAGEMENT CO - ARRAY TECHNOLOGIES INC ownership

ARRAY TECHNOLOGIES INC's ticker is ARRY and the CUSIP is 04271T100. A total of 4 filers reported holding ARRAY TECHNOLOGIES INC in Q4 2023. The put-call ratio across all filers is - and the average weighting 0.1%.

Quarter-by-quarter ownership
DUFF & PHELPS INVESTMENT MANAGEMENT CO ownership history of ARRAY TECHNOLOGIES INC
ValueSharesWeighting
Q3 2023$606,741
+61.4%
27,343
+64.4%
0.01%
+60.0%
Q2 2023$375,861
+37.6%
16,631
+33.3%
0.01%
+66.7%
Q1 2023$273,06212,4800.00%
Other shareholders
ARRAY TECHNOLOGIES INC shareholders Q4 2023
NameSharesValueWeighting ↓
Hill City Capital, LP 3,461,335$66,907,60611.65%
Redwood Grove Capital, LLC 542,150$10,479,7605.20%
Joho Capital 725,000$14,014,2504.54%
Electron Capital Partners, LLC 4,545,279$87,860,2433.60%
Arosa Capital Management LP 795,670$15,380,3013.26%
CTF Capital Management, LP 230,000$4,445,9002.63%
Encompass Capital Advisors LLC 3,251,499$62,851,4762.44%
DECADE RENEWABLE PARTNERS LP 306,300$5,920,7792.21%
Clearline Capital LP 628,377$12,146,5272.17%
Granahan Investment Management 3,549,867$68,618,9292.10%
View complete list of ARRAY TECHNOLOGIES INC shareholders